DOTSTAR ASTRA Dropsonde TEMPDROP Data https://data.eol.ucar.edu/dataset/209.002 Summary TEMPDROP messages from the dropsondes released by the DOTSTAR ASTRA jet aircraft that flew during the ITOP field program. The DOTSTAR aircraft were based out of Taiwan and flew around tropical systems in the western Pacific Ocean during August-October 2010. The data files are in the GTS TEMPDROP format and contain the mandatory and significant level observations from the DOTSTAR dropsondes. NCAR/EOL have conducted no quality control on these data files.
